What are Transparent Solar Panels?

Transparent solar panels are designed using special materials that allow the passage of light, in contrast to traditional solar panels. Integrated into windows or façade cladding of buildings, these panels not only provide natural lighting but also harness solar energy. These panels, aesthetically pleasing and efficient, contribute to energy production while maintaining a minimal environmental footprint.


Advantages of Transparent Solar Panels:

  1. Energy Efficiency: Transparent solar panels effectively convert sunlight into energy, contributing to meeting the energy needs of buildings.
  2. Natural Lighting: Integrated into buildings, transparent panels provide natural light, promoting energy savings and positively impacting the overall well-being of occupants.
  3. Aesthetic Design: Advanced technology enables the production of transparent solar panels with a sleek and transparent structure, enhancing the architectural design of buildings with a modern and aesthetically pleasing appearance.
  4. Environmental Sustainability: Utilizing solar energy reduces dependence on fossil fuels, offering an eco-friendly energy solution.
  5. Long Lifespan: Transparent panels, manufactured with high-quality materials, have a long lifespan and require minimal maintenance.



Applications of Transparent Solar Panels:

  1. Office Buildings: Transparent solar panels in office spaces provide natural lighting, reducing energy costs and creating a sustainable working environment.
  2. Residential Buildings: In homes, these panels not only contribute to energy efficiency but also serve as a modern design element.
  3. Shopping Malls: Integration of transparent panels into large glass surfaces of shopping malls enhances natural lighting, reducing energy consumption.
  4. Hospitals and Educational Institutions: Transparent solar panels align with sustainability principles in healthcare and education settings, promoting energy efficiency.



The use of transparent solar panels in buildings enhances energy efficiency, contributing to environmental sustainability. With their aesthetic designs and diverse applications, these panels are poised to become more widely adopted, influencing urban energy profiles positively. Transparent solar panels not only deliver energy savings but also emerge as a crucial element in the sustainable design of modern buildings.
